Ensuring Critical Services Operate Manually During Major Cyberattacks.

This Act mandates federal agencies (CISA and FEMA) to assess and develop contingency plans ensuring critical public services, such as power and water supply, can operate manually (offline) during severe cyber incidents. The goal is to guarantee service continuity, even if digital systems are disabled, thereby minimizing disruption to citizens' daily lives.
Key points
Requires an assessment within 180 days of the ability of critical infrastructure (power, water, transport) to switch to manual operating mode during a cyberattack.
Federal agencies must update guidelines with best practices for essential personnel to maintain infrastructure operations without digital or internet access.
Improved contingency planning aims to protect citizens from losing essential services due to widespread cyber incidents.
